Biography
Kerem Bürsin (born 4 June 1987) is a Turkish actor, known for his work predominantly in films, television and streaming series. After graduating from Emerson College in Marketing Communications Department, Bürsin began his acting career. He gained fame with the role in the TV shows Güneşi Beklerken (2013−2014) and Şeref Meselesi (2014−2015). Bürsin received attention after playing Ali Smith in romance action series Bu Şehir Arkandan Gelecek (2017) for which he won Seoul International Drama Awards for Best Actor respectively. He is best known for starring in the romantic comedy drama series Sen Çal Kapımı (2020–2021) for which he received critical acclaim and won several accolades including Güzel Awards for Best Couple with Hande Erçel and Turkey Youth Awards for Best Actor.
